Deep blond color, quite hazy. Almost honey color. Beautiful white foam, compact and creamy.
The smell is yeasty, with delicate notes of camomile and white flowers. Quite fresh and inviting. Even decent notes of hop, and, maybe, a light white fruitiness.
At the taste it is somewhat raw, note well balanced, with citric notes. And yeasty again. Not well amalgamated and balanced.
To retaste.
